Joe
Nichols shot the music video for his brand new single, "Gimmie
That Girl," at Cowboys in San Antonio, TX. Performing
before a packed house in the Texas honky tonk, Nichols delivered
an energetic performance for his first live concert video,
a single that cracked the Top 40 after only three weeks of
release. The video can be viewed at both gactv.com
and cmt.com.
"There's nothing like performing a song in front of an
audience," Nichols said. "The energy is something
that's hard to describe. I've wanted to do a live concert
music video for a while now, and when we were discussing treatments
for this new single, I knew the time was right. If you've
never been to one of my concerts, this music video gives you
a good idea of what it's like."
"Gimmie That Girl" is the second single from Nichols'
critically acclaimed and recently released CD Old Things
New. Publications including People Magazine,
the Washington Post, Billboard,
Country Weekly and USA Today
unanimously praise both the artist and this CD as one of the
best country albums of the year and Nichols one of country
music's most gifted vocalists. In fact, Billboard
called Nichols "country music's finest vocalist in at
least a generation."
"Gimmie That Girl" was directed by Peter Zavadil.
Mega Systems, Inc provided the ENIGMA NET LED lighting rig;
PRS provided DGT guitars and Stetson supplied the band's boots.

Partnering with The Hopeline, an outreach
site dedicated to being a resource for those struggling with
addiction, Joe Nichols is working to turn his personal struggle
with addiction into a community where people can connect with
one another and find a source of strength. The site features
a video for his song "An Old Friend Of Mine" and
a personal message from Joe.
"This site exists out of my desire
to offer more than a song when talking about my struggle with
addiction and recovery. The purpose of OldFriendofmine.com
is to be a starting point resource for teens, families, parents,
or individuals that are struggling with addiction or know
some one who is." - Joe Nichols
AnOldFriendOfMine.com
offers a variety of resources in connection with The Hopeline.
Hopeline counselors will be moderating the chat room on the
site on Thursday evenings from 7pm - 9pm EST to help site
visitors find help and hope in a moment of need. The chat
room also exists for people in recovery to talk with others
around the world about how either they themselves or someone
they know has said "Goodbye" to addiction.
In addition to the chat room, site visitors
have the option to share their addiction story with Joe. Visitors
can submit a written, audio, or video story for Joe to view.
"We hope you share your story with
us. Thanks for joining this journey with me." - Joe
